  • Publication number: 20170251537
    Abstract: A lighting device is disclosed that includes one or more master circuit boards configured to power light emitting diodes. The lighting device also includes modular light boards with arrays of light emitting diodes that interchangeably couple to the matched connectors on the master circuit board. The master circuit boards and the modular light boards are positioned within a housing with one or elongated diffuser lenses covering or embedding rows of light emitting diodes on the modular light boards. In accordance with the embodiments of the invention, master circuit boards and modular light boards are mounted in a stacked arrangement to emit light from opposed sides of the housing. In further embodiments of the invention, the lighting device includes a controller for independently controlling light output from each master circuit board.

  • Patent number: 9681516
    Abstract: A lighting system is disclosed that includes one or more master circuit boards configured to power light emitting diodes. The lighting system includes modular light boards with arrays of light emitting diodes that interchangeably couple to the matched connectors on the master circuit board. The system preferably includes modular light boards having different two or more corresponding color spectra and a controller that allows for color temperature tuning and intensity tuning of light emitted from the modular light boards.
